Aim:

To determine the percentage purity of a given sample of Isonicotinic acid hydrazide tablet.

Principle:

Isonicotinic acid hydrazide/ isoniazid is an anti-tubercular drug. It is assayed by the direct titration of Potassium bromate with the addition of potassium bromide in the presence of an acid medium using hydrochloric acid.
During oxidation reaction liberated bromine reacts with isoniazid in an aqueous solution to form isonicotinic acid. Azo dye methyl red indicator is used in this titration, decolourized the red colour is the endpoint.

Reaction:

assay of isonicotinic acid hydrazide
Assay of isonicotinic acid hydrazide

Procedure:

Preparation of 0.0167 M Potassium bromate solution:

About 5.566gm of Potassium bromate was dissolved in water and made up to 1000 ml with distilled water.

Standardisation of 0.0167 M Potassium bromate:

20 ml of the above solution was transferred in a glass stopper flask and 3 g of Potassium iodide and followed by 3 ml of HCl was added.
Allow to stand for 5 min, titrate liberated Iodine with 0.1 M sodium thiosulphate adding 3 ml of starch solution TS and the endpoint is approached.

Concentration of 0.0167 M Potassium bromate= Molarity of Sodium thiosulphate / Volume of Potassium bromate

Assay of Isonicotinic acid hydrazide tablet

  • Twenty tablets were weighed accurately and pulverized.
  • A weighed quantity of the tablet power equivalent to 0.25 mg INH was transferred into a clean and dry 100 ml volumetric flask, and then sufficient water was added to produce 100 ml. 20 ml of the above solution was taken.
  • Then 100 ml of water, 20 ml of hydrochloric acid and 0.2 gm of Potassium bromide were added.
  • Then titrated slowly with continuous shaking with 0.0167M potassium bromate using 0.05ml of methyl red as an indicator until the red colour disappears.

Each ml of 0.0167M Potassium bromate KBrO3 = 0.003439g of C6H7N3O.

isonicotinic acid hydrazide uses?

Isoniazid is used with other medications to treat active tuberculosis (TB) infections. It is also used alone to prevent active TB infections in people who may be infected with the bacteria (people with positive TB skin test). Isoniazid is an antibiotic that works by stopping the growth of bacteria. This antibiotic treats only bacterial infections. It will not work for viral infections (such as common cold, or flu). Using any antibiotic when it is not needed can cause it to not work for future infections.
